For those that don’t know, pricing for Indy, is a bit different, maybe revolutionary, but certainly different than past 360|Flexs.

We’ve broken our block of tickets into 3, it’s our take on early bird pricing, minus the arbitrary deadline that has no bearing on anything, really.

the first block of tickets, limited to 100, is on sale right now for $360 When those run out, the next block of tickets becomes available, at $480, our “regular” price. There’s 200 tickets in this block. When that 200th (or 300th, depending on how you count them up) sells, the next block goes live, at $550 our final price. This last block is 100 tickets, as well as any at the door sales.

The reason is that we’ve discovered that people typically wait until the last 3 weeks to register. Easily a full 40% of our ticket sales would fall in the last 30 days. While this is just fine, we want everyone there, it causes trouble for SWAG and food. By charging more for those last folks, we ensure we can purchase additional goods after our initial buy. This way we have enough for everyone!
